Description
Nowy headed brass plaque mounted onto a green marble backboard. Incised inscription in black painted lettering. Lancashire rose on each corner of the plaque. Arms of Urban District of Stretford at top centre.
Inscription
SEYMOUR PARK/ COUNCIL SCHOOL/ 1914 OLD TRAFFORD 1919/ IN REMEMBRANCE/ THIS TABLET WAS ERECTED TO PERPETUATE THE MEMORY/ OF THE "OLD BOYS" WHO LAID DOWN THEIR LIVES FOR/ THEIR COUNTRY IN THE EUROPEAN WAR/ (Names)/ LEST WE FORGET
